/*!\brief Check if the correct endianess has been configured.
*
* If the right endianess is not set this function will end FORTE.
*/
void checkEndianess();
//this keeps away a lot of rtti and exception handling stuff
#ifndef __cpp_exceptions
extern "C" void __cxa_pure_virtual(void){
//TODO maybe add some reporting here
//Although we should never get here
//if we are here something very very bad has happened e.g., stack overflow or other memory corruption
}
#endif
RMT_DEV *poDev = 0;
void endForte(int paSig){
(void) paSig;
if(0 != poDev){
poDev->changeFBExecutionState(EMGMCommandType::Kill);
}
}
/*!\brief Creates the Device-Object
* \param paMGRID A string containing IP and Port like [IP]:[Port]
*/
void createDev(const char *paMGRID){
signal(SIGINT, endForte);
signal(SIGTERM, endForte);
signal(SIGHUP, endForte);
#ifdef CONFIG_POWERLINK_USERSTACK
CEplStackWrapper::eplMainInit();
#endif
poDev = new RMT_DEV;
poDev->initialize();
poDev->setMGR_ID(paMGRID);
poDev->startDevice();
DEVLOG_INFO("FORTE is up and running\n");
poDev->MGR.joinResourceThread();
DEVLOG_INFO("FORTE finished\n");
delete poDev;
}
/*!\brief Lists the help for FORTE
*
*/
void listHelp(){
printf("\nUsage of FORTE:\n");
printf(" -h\t lists this help.\n");
printf("\n");
printf(" -c\t sets the destination for the connection.\n");
printf(" \t Usage: forte -c <IP>:<Port>");
printf("\n");
}
int startForte(){
checkEndianess();
createDev("localhost:61499");
return 0;
}
void checkEndianess(){
int i = 1;
char *p = (char *) &i;
if(p[0] == 1){
//we are on a little endian platform
#ifdef FORTE_BIG_ENDIAN
DEVLOG_ERROR("Wrong endianess configured! You are on a little endian platform and have configured big endian!\n");
exit(-1);
#endif
}
else{
//we are on a big endian platform
#ifdef FORTE_LITTLE_ENDIAN
DEVLOG_ERROR("Wrong endianess configured! You are on a big endian platform and have configured little endian!\n");
exit(-1);
#endif
}
}
